Player Story
Garner Wallace built his college career from 2021 through 2025 as a defensive back from Pickerington, OH wearing No. 18, spending time with Northwestern. The clearest part of Garner Wallace's career was his defensive production: 62 tackles, 1 tackle for loss, 0.5 sacks, and 2 passes defended across 20 career games in the available record.
